C语言:这道题中flag是什么意思?画圈的语句不明白,求详解,谢谢
前面一句flag=……中的flag是表示“当前字符是英文字母”。而后面一句if(flag),从再后面执行的程序(strcpy ...)来看,明显的是删除当前字符的语句,所以只能是当前字符不是英文字母时出现的操作,if语句的含义应该是if(不是英文字符)。根据c语言对逻辑值的定义,假设当前字符是英文字符,前面是取值...
c语言中while(flag==0)什么意思
flag 是 一个标记变量 if(t>=f1&&t<=f2)如果这条语句没有符合条件,那么循环就可以继续下去,即运算F(n)=F(n-1)+ F(n-2).if(t>=f1&&t<=f2)符合条件,那么flag = 1.则跳出循环.因为已经找到符合条件的f2了.其实完全没有必要flag.return 语句直接控制跳出这个函数了 int JSValue(int t)...
求c语言这道题的详解,要思路步骤的,不知求答案。因为答案我有。_百度知...
x=4,y=13;x=5,y=16;x=6,y=19;x=7,y=22;x=8,y=22
C语言一道题 求详解!
单个字符进行算术运算时,实际上是用其ASCII码值进行运算,所以当以十进制输出结果时输出的是字符对应的ASCII码值,而以字符输出的时候就是字符 char a='a';\/\/此时a 为字符'a'十进制代码为97 a--;\/\/执行完毕后,a十进制代码为96 printf("%d,%c\\n",a+'2'-'0',a+'3'-'0');先执行a+...
求C语言这两道题的详解!
第一题:x=67-65+79=81=Q;y=34*2=68=D;因为最后两个变量都要按照字符型输出,所以结果是QD;第二题:首先两个连续的百分号就等于一个百分号。所以输出的结果是——a=%d,b=%d(这里回车)a=%65,b=%66
C语言中编程时那些%d &之类的什么时候用啊?求详解!
d用于输入输出整型数时使用到, 例如 printf("%d", a);&用于取变量的地址或按位与运算, 例如 scanf("%d", &a);a=b & c;
C语言常量,两道题求详解
第一题:D 解释:A:0不存在正负 B:‘’中间只能有一个字符,字符串要用“”C:同B 第二题:A 解释:B、C:同上题B、C D:16进制数数要在前面加0x
这两道题,怎么约分?求详解谢谢
回答:先采我告诉你
C语言 以下程序执行后sum的值是( ) 求详解,谢谢!
sum是int型变量,默认初始化为0.for循环体执行了5,实际上sum = 1+2+3+4+5 = 15。
怎么算空间图形的体积?求详解下面这道题谢谢
类别 色情低俗 涉嫌违法犯罪 时政信息不实 垃圾广告 低质灌水 我们会通过消息、邮箱等方式尽快将举报结果通知您。 说明 0\/200 提交 取消 领取奖励 我的财富值 -- 去登录 我的现金 -- 去登录 做任务开宝箱 累计完成 0 个任务 10任务 略略略略… 50任务 略略略略… 100任务 略略略略… 200任务 略...